The South Beach Wine & Food Festival hits the beach and other spots throughout Palm Beach and Broward County. Tons of different dinners, parties, and wine tastings to choose from in various fun spots in Southeast Florida.

The festival, which runs from Thursday, May 20, to Sunday, May 23, will differ from years past due to pandemic-related safety measures. 

There will be four events:

+ May 20, 2021 is an indoor-outdoor tour of the Delray Beach Market Food Hall, 33 SE Third Avenue, Delray Beach with “MasterChef” Season 10 finalist Nick DiGiovanni.

+ May 21, 2021 features a Fort Lauderdale dinner at Riviera by Fabio Viviani, 525 South Fort Lauderdale Beach Boulevard, Fort Lauderdale with Viviani and celebrity chef Rocco DiSpirito.
